Director's Council of Public Representatives (COPR)
Welcome
The Director's Council of Public Representatives (COPR) is a federal advisory committee made up of members of the public, who advise the National Institutes of Health (NIH) Director on issues related to public participation in NIH activities, outreach efforts, and other matters of public interest. NIH selects new COPR members every year, to serve an average of four-year terms.
